Barstool Sports presents the Starting 9, featuring Jared Carrabis and Dallas Braden - the baseball podcast everyone wants but no one else will give you. This week's episode features a combo interview with lifelong friends and current Major Leaguers Scott Kingery (Phillies) and Cole Tucker (Pirates), who talk growing up together, what they've been up to with no baseball, the latest in the attempts to return to the field, and much more (50:50). Dallas and Jarerd get into the latest developments in the back-and-forth between MLB and the MLBPA at the start of the podcast; RDT Barstool joins for a few to talk Orioles draft and to eat his tweet from last week (2:06:46); and the crew chats the Yankees sign-stealing report and answer questions from the Reddit page (2:18:40)!
